Cyclone Metals Ltd (ASX:CLE) has successfully completed the pilot pellet production run for its Iron Bear Project, achieving world class specifications for its Direct Reduction (DR) pellets. The DR pellets demonstrated excellent physical and metallisation properties, with plans to commence shipping bulk samples to potential off take clients in the Middle East and Europe by Q3 2025. The company aims to establish commercial off take agreements and capitalize on the high premium demand for DR pellets in the steel industry.
Paul Berend, CEO of Cyclone Metals, expressed his satisfaction with the successful production of Direct Reduction Pellets, marking a significant milestone for the Iron Bear project. He highlighted the exceptional physical and metallisation properties of the DR pellets and outlined the company's objective to initiate bulk sample shipments to potential off take clients by Q2 2025. Berend emphasized the importance of DR pellets as a key enabler for low carbon steel production, which commands a high premium in the market, positioning Cyclone Metals for potential commercial success.
